The full breakdown

What it's made of and why it matters

Clinique Stay Matte Powder is a talc-based pressed powder formulation typical of oil-control products in this category. Talc is a naturally occurring silicate mineral mined from deposits; the key safety concern has historically been asbestos contamination during mining, though modern cosmetic-grade talc is regulated to exclude asbestos in most markets including the US and EU. The powder also contains mineral pigments and binders; the quality and purity of these additives determine whether heavy metals (iron oxides, mica, titanium dioxide) are present at safe concentrations.

The brand's record and disclosure

Clinique (owned by Estée Lauder Companies) does not publicly disclose talc sourcing, mining practices, or third-party testing results for heavy metals or asbestos residue. The brand has not issued a formal PFAS transparency statement regarding this product or powder category. No product-specific recalls or regulatory actions against this powder have been documented in FDA or European cosmetics databases. Estée Lauder companies have generally maintained conventional cosmetic safety compliance without exceptional transparency initiatives.

How it compares in its category

Talc-based powders remain standard in mainstream pressed powder formulations; alternatives like silica, cornstarch, or rice powder exist but are less common in premium brands. Clinique Stay Matte sits in the mid-to-premium price range and is widely distributed, making it broadly comparable to similar talc formulations from Estée Lauder, MAC, Bobbi Brown, and other established cosmetics lines. Brands marketing talc-free or asbestos-tested talc tend to label this prominently; the absence of such claims here suggests standard talc without special certification.

If you buy it

Apply powder with a brush or puff and avoid creating airborne dust clouds during application, especially in enclosed spaces, to minimize inhalation exposure. Store in a cool, dry place away from moisture to prevent cake degradation or bacterial growth in the compact. Replace the product within 2-3 years or if you notice discoloration, odor change, or visible contamination, as pressed powders can degrade. If you have concerns about talc specifically (due to personal or family medical history), consider requesting safety documentation from Clinique or switching to a silica or cornstarch alternative.

Talc and potential asbestos residue

Cosmetic-grade talc sold in the US and EU is required to be asbestos-free under regulatory standards. No asbestos contamination has been reported in Clinique Stay Matte Powder specifically, and the brand uses commercially sourced talc that meets these standards. However, Clinique does not publish talc sourcing or testing documentation, so independent verification is unavailable.

Heavy metals in mineral pigments

Pressed powders contain iron oxides, mica, and titanium dioxide as colorants and opacifiers. These are regulated cosmetic pigments in approved formulations, but the brand does not disclose heavy metal testing (lead, cadmium, arsenic limits) for this specific product. No recalls or regulatory action against this powder for heavy metal contamination have been reported.

Inhalation risk from powder dust

Talc powders in general carry a well-documented inhalation hazard if applied in enclosed spaces or in high concentrations, particularly for sensitive populations. This is a handling issue rather than a formulation defect; proper application technique and ventilation reduce exposure significantly.

Talc aging and moisture absorption

Pressed talc powders can absorb moisture over time if stored improperly, creating an environment for bacterial or mold growth, particularly in humid climates. This is a shelf-life and storage issue rather than a manufacturing defect, but replacement every 2-3 years is recommended for hygiene.
